SOUTH CAROLINA — A drug bust in Darlington County on Tuesday resulted in the arrest of three individuals, according to the Darlington County Sheriff’s Office.
Deputies executed a search warrant at a residence off East Carolina Avenue in the Hartsville area, where they discovered cocaine, crack cocaine, and marijuana.
Authorities charged Dominique Brown with possession with intent to distribute cocaine and trafficking cocaine (first offense).
Lorenzo Brown faces charges of possession with intent to distribute cocaine (third offense), simple possession of marijuana (second offense), and possession of ammunition as a prohibited person.
Quantavis Harris was charged with possession of cocaine.
The investigation remains ongoing, and officials say additional charges may follow.
